A Time to Kill
A Time to Kill is a 1996 legal drama adapted from John Grisham’s novel. The film features an ensemble cast including Sandra Bullock, Samuel L. Jackson, and Matthew McConaughey, portraying characters involved in a courtroom case. Donald Sutherland and Kiefer Sutherland appear in supporting roles alongside Octavia Spencer's debut.

Falling Down
Falling Down depicts the actions of William Foster, an unemployed man experiencing increasing frustration in Los Angeles. He engages in a series of escalating confrontations while attempting to reach his daughter’s birthday celebration. Police Officer Martin Prendergast pursues him during this period of unrestrained behavior.
